Indian Rocks Beach Florida Real Estate
Sort Option
- Listing ID
- Built up Area
- Price
- Pictures
- Add date
- Featured
Grid
List
318 Windrush Blvd #9, Indian Rocks Beach, Florida 33785
Residential For Sale
2Bedroom(s)
3Bathroom(s)
23Picture(s)
1,390
CONDO IN INDIAN ROCKS BEACH With DOCK. Most desired and trusted there's not many here in IRB. Leading out to your back patio offering a seamless indoor-outdoor living experience. Situated just three blocks from IRB beach. This home presents the perfect opportunity to embrace the coastal lifestyle.
$619,000
616 Garland Cir, Indian Rocks Beach, Florida 33785
Residential For Sale
2Bedroom(s)
2Bathroom(s)
TandemParking(s)
58Picture(s)
1,465
This immaculate three-story townhome offers a perfect blend of comfort and coastal living. Featuring two spacious bedrooms and two pristine bathrooms, this residence boasts meticulous upkeep and modern amenities. The open concept living area seamlessly connects to a well-appointed kitchen and dining room creating an inviting space for relaxation and entertainment.
$525,000
2504 Gulf Blvd #308, Indian Rocks Beach, Florida 33785
Residential For Sale
3Bedroom(s)
2Bathroom(s)
AssignedParking(s)
56Picture(s)
1,530
This extremely rare end unit has magical Gulf views from every room in the home. If you like details, then this totally remodeled condominium is it as nothing has been overlooked. Located in the quiet end of Indian Rocks Beach, this 3 bedroom, 2 bathroom gem sits right on the Gulf Coast.
$1,675,000
1211 Bay Palm Blvd, Indian Rocks Beach, Florida 33785
Residential For Sale
2Bedroom(s)
1Bathroom(s)
DrivewayParking(s)
28Picture(s)
900
YOUR BEST OPPORTUNITY TO PURCHASE YOUR OWN PRIVATE BEACH HOUSE & WEEKEND GET-A-WAY IN 2024!
Nestled in a prime location in Indian Rocks Beach just minutes from the beach, this property ensures effortless access to sandy shores, local parks, and boutique shops. With no HOA fees or lease restrictions, once updated, it presents a rare opportunity for investment or personal enjoyment.
$525,000
115 Canal Ave #3, Indian Rocks Beach, Florida 33785
Residential For Sale
2Bedroom(s)
2Bathroom(s)
GuestParking(s)
58Picture(s)
1,415
Attention Airbnb and short-term rental investors! As of August 2024, I’ve made an exciting update: all three units in my building have agreed to change the bylaws to allow for a 3-night minimum stay. Welcome to your ideal beach retreat! Your guests will adore the convenience of nearby dining, shopping, and the captivating beachfront.
$575,000
74 N Gulf Blvd #2a, Indian Rocks Beach, Florida 33785
Residential For Sale
3Bedroom(s)
2Bathroom(s)
AssignedParking(s)
70Picture(s)
1,695
Discover a rare opportunity to own a generational legacy property directly on the pristine white sands of Indian Rocks Beach, where the warm blue Gulf of Mexico waters beckon just steps from your door. Only 8 lucky units offer this unparalleled sun and sand experience, few featuring this highly sought-after recreational paradise coveted by travelers worldwide.
$1,699,900
454 Harbor Dr S, Indian Rocks Beach, Florida 33785
Land For Sale
40Picture(s)
0.17Acre
Your chance to acquire one of the most premier Intracoastal waterfront lots on one the most sought after streets on the island. This sprawling 7,196 sqft lot is waiting to be brought to life. The backyard faces Northeast allowing full enjoyment of the summer breezes and breathtaking sunrises. The oversized dock spans 11.
$1,450,000
437 18th Ave, Indian Rocks Beach, Florida 33785
Residential For Sale
3Bedroom(s)
2Bathroom(s)
Garage Door OpenerParking(s)
64Picture(s)
2,072
Welcome to this charming 3-bedroom pool home that is refreshing! With open views to the intracoastal from the private protected dockage, pride of ownership is evident the moment one approaches the gated courtyard entry enhanced by brick pavers.
$1,400,000
60 Gulf Blvd #212, Indian Rocks Beach, Florida 33785
Residential For Sale
2Bedroom(s)
2Bathroom(s)
50Picture(s)
1,090
Exceptional opportunity to own that beach property you have been dreaming of and waiting for!! With stunning unobstructed views of sparkling blue Gulf waters, and soft, sandy beaches, this furnished townhouse with a very desirable two-level floorplan offers not only the joy of beach living but an investment property that few compare! Take advantage of the minimum rental period of only 7 days booke
$819,000
103 14th Ave, Indian Rocks Beach, Florida 33785
Residential Income For Sale
6Bedroom(s)
5Bathroom(s)
TandemParking(s)
76Picture(s)
2,680
Discover a premier investment opportunity in the heart of Indian Rocks Beach. This stunning property at 103 14th Ave combines coastal charm with modern luxury, making it a highly attractive asset for savvy investors and beachgoers alike. This updated block home boasts a metal roof, hurricane impact windows, and high-end appliances, ensuring both safety and style.
$1,950,000
2200 Bay Blvd #a, Indian Rocks Beach, Florida 33785
Residential For Sale
4Bedroom(s)
3Bathroom(s)
TandemParking(s)
68Picture(s)
2,200
Investors Welcome! Newly listed modern, sleek new-construction townhome in wonderful Indian Rocks Beach. This townhouse possesses a fabulous location nestled between the white sand beaches and the Intracoastal Waterway. Buyers will enjoy the peace of mind of this newly constructed home with no rental restrictions.
$1,397,000
548 Garland Cir, Indian Rocks Beach, Florida 33785
Residential For Sale
3Bedroom(s)
2Bathroom(s)
TandemParking(s)
46Picture(s)
1,566
Experience coastal living in the heart of Indian Rocks Beach at it's finest, nestled within the Curlew Landings South townhome community. This well-maintained, 1-owner, 3-bedroom 2 Bath residence, boasts a seamless blend of style and functionality with its open floor plan and abundant natural lighting. The main living area features luxury vinyl tile flooring, a cozy fireplace, and ample storage.
$535,000